Max Costley adds to IoM medal count
Twenty-two-year-old Max Costley is the latest member of Team Isle of Man to pick up a medal in Gotland.
He clinched bronze in the 3,000 metres steeplechase event.
Max lives in Southampton but qualifies for the Isle of Man through his parents - who've both competed at previous Games.
